Client context
A prestige skincare brand had outgrown their original ecommerce platform. The brand had built a loyal customer base through retail partnerships and was investing in direct-to-consumer as a strategic channel. They needed a platform that could support the sophisticated customer experience their brand positioning demanded.
The brand's product range included skincare across multiple categories, with shade-matched products like tinted moisturizers and concealers that historically had high return rates from online purchases. Repeat purchase was central to their business model, but they lacked subscription functionality on their current platform.
They had invested in a loyalty program running on a third-party platform that needed to integrate seamlessly with the new store.
The challenge
The launch required multiple capabilities working together:
- Build a premium brand experience that matched their retail presence
- Implement subscription functionality to increase customer lifetime value
- Reduce shade-related returns through guided product selection
- Integrate their existing loyalty program without disrupting member experience
- Support sampling programs to drive trial and conversion
- Connect with fulfillment and marketing systems
The brand wanted to launch before a major product release, giving approximately 10 weeks for the project.
What Starcodia delivered
Starcodia delivered a Shopify Plus implementation designed around the brand's specific requirements.
Premium brand experience. A custom Shopify Plus theme was developed that reflected the brand's aesthetic: clean, editorial, with rich product imagery and ingredient storytelling. Product pages included detailed ingredient information, usage instructions and routine building guidance.
Subscription program. Subscription functionality was implemented using Recharge, with subscribe-and-save options on replenishable products. The customer portal allowed subscribers to skip, swap products, change frequency and manage their subscription without contacting support. Subscription-specific emails were configured in Klaviyo.
Shade finder quiz. A shade-matching quiz was built to guide customers through tinted product selection. The quiz collected skin tone, undertone and coverage preferences, then recommended the appropriate shade. This addressed the high return rate on shade-matched products from their retail partners.
Loyalty integration. The brand's existing loyalty program was integrated with Shopify, allowing points to be earned on purchases and redeemed at checkout. Member status and points balance displayed in the customer account. The integration was designed to maintain continuity for existing loyalty members.
Sampling at checkout. A sample selection feature was added to checkout, allowing customers to choose samples based on their preferences. This supported trial of new products and categories.
Integrations. The store was connected to their 3PL for fulfillment, Klaviyo for email marketing and lifecycle automation, and their customer data platform for unified customer profiles.
Results
The launch delivered strong performance and laid the foundation for DTC growth:
- 35% higher conversion rate. Compared to their previous platform, conversion improved significantly due to better performance, improved UX and the shade finder tool.
- 25% of revenue from subscriptions. Within three months, subscription revenue represented a quarter of total DTC revenue, with strong retention metrics.
- 40% reduction in shade-related returns. The shade finder quiz reduced return rates on tinted products by guiding customers to the right match.
- Seamless loyalty transition. Existing loyalty members continued earning and redeeming points without disruption, maintaining program engagement.
- Marketing team autonomy. Content and merchandising updates now happen without developer involvement, supporting campaign velocity.
